Chọn器 jQuery
- Trang trước Cú pháp jQuery
- Trang sau Sự kiện jQuery
Selector cho phép bạn thực hiện các thao tác trên nhóm yếu tố hoặc yếu tố đơn lẻ.
Chọn器 jQuery
Trong các chương trước, chúng tôi đã trình bày một số ví dụ về cách chọn các yếu tố HTML.
Chìa khóa là học cách jQuery selector chọn chính xác các yếu tố mà bạn muốn áp dụng hiệu ứng.
Người chọn phần tử và người chọn thuộc tính jQuery cho phép bạn chọn phần tử HTML thông qua tên thẻ, tên thuộc tính hoặc nội dung.
Người chọn cho phép bạn thực hiện các thao tác trên nhóm phần tử HTML hoặc phần tử đơn lẻ.
Trong thuật ngữ HTML DOM:
Người chọn cho phép bạn thực hiện các thao tác trên nhóm phần tử DOM hoặc phần tử DOM đơn lẻ.
Người chọn phần tử jQuery
jQuery sử dụng người chọn CSS để chọn phần tử HTML.
$("p") chọn phần tử <p>.
$("p.intro") chọn tất cả các phần tử <p> có class="intro".
$("p#demo") chọn tất cả các phần tử <p> có id="demo".
Người chọn thuộc tính jQuery
jQuery sử dụng biểu thức XPath để chọn phần tử có thuộc tính给定
$("[href]") chọn tất cả các phần tử có thuộc tính href.
$("[href='#']") chọn tất cả các phần tử có giá trị href bằng "#".
$("[href!='#']") chọn tất cả các phần tử có giá trị href không bằng "#".
$("[href$='.jpg']") chọn tất cả các phần tử có giá trị href kết thúc bằng ".jpg".
Người chọn CSS jQuery
Người chọn CSS jQuery có thể thay đổi thuộc tính CSS của phần tử HTML.
Ví dụ sau này thay đổi màu nền của tất cả các phần tử <p> thành màu đỏ:
Ví dụ
$("p").css("background-color","red");
Những ví dụ chọn người chọn thêm
Cú pháp | Mô tả |
---|---|
$(this) | element HTML hiện tại |
$("p") | tất cả các phần tử <p> |
$("p.intro") | tất cả các phần tử <p> có class="intro" |
$(".intro") | tất cả các phần tử có class="intro" |
$("#intro") | phần tử có id="intro" |
$("ul li:first") | phần tử <li> đầu tiên của mỗi <ul> |
$("[href$='.jpg']") | tất cả các thuộc tính href kết thúc bằng ".jpg" |
$("div#intro .head") | tất cả các phần tử có class="head" trong phần tử <div> có id="intro" |
Để có tài liệu tham khảo đầy đủ, hãy truy cập trang web của chúng tôi Tài liệu tham khảo người chọn jQuery。
- Trang trước Cú pháp jQuery
- Trang sau Sự kiện jQuery